Pope seeks to renew European dream as he accepts unity prize

Pope Francis, accepting a prize for promoting European unity, has bemoaned that the continent's people "are tempted to yield to our own selfish interests and to consider putting up fences".

"I dream of a Europe where being a migrant is not a crime, but a summons to a greater commitment on behalf of the dignity of every human being," he told an audience including German chancellor Angela Merkel, Italian premier Matteo Renzi and Spain's King Felipe VI.
